Problems in creating the report to find top 5 long running Queries

Former Member
0 Kudos

Hi,

I am trying to create a report which should give the result for top 5 long runnings queries for the givin multiprovider or all the multi providers.

I am creating the report on 0TCT_MC01 statistics cube. But it is displaying the result for all queries with all executed times. But i want only top 5. If i include the condition to put top 5, same query is getting if it takes long time.

how can i achieve this.

it will take a long time - so you then tune your stats cubes - do exactly the same thing if one of your normal queries was taking a long time

Have you compressed your stats cubes? are the DB statistics up to date?

Are they partitioned? Have you put a selection on a date parameter using the partioned time characteristic

etc..

etc..

Former Member
0 Kudos

one more - the 0TCT_MC01 also contains the virtual cube of ST03N type entries not yet loaded to yoru cube

When was the last time you loaded stats into the base cubes?

If it was some time ago - then load the cube thus the virtual cube will take less time to retrieve the data

Or even better - on include infoprovider = 0TCT_C01 inside your query
